Zinkenite

Etymology[edit]

After German mineralogist J. K. L. Zinken (1798-1862), named in 1862.[1]

Noun[edit]

zinkenite (usually uncountable, plural zinkenites)

  1. (mineralogy) A grey mineral with hexagonal crystals, Pb9Sb22S42.
